#ifndef DCO_calibrate
#define DCO_calibrate
extern char TI_SetDCO( int delta );
#define TI_DCO_NO_ERROR 0
#define TI_DCO_SET_TO_SLOWEST 1
#define TI_DCO_SET_TO_FASTEST 2
#define TI_DCO_TIMEOUT_ERROR 0xFF
//Note: all values rounded DOWN in order to ensure Vcc specifications
#define TI_DCO_1MHZ 244 // Target DCO = DELTA*(4096) ~1MHz
#define TI_DCO_2MHZ 488 // Target DCO = DELTA*(4096) ~2MHz
#define TI_DCO_3MHZ 732 // Target DCO = DELTA*(4096) ~3MHz
#define TI_DCO_4MHZ 977 // Target DCO = DELTA*(4096) ~4MHz
#define TI_DCO_5MHZ 1221 // Target DCO = DELTA*(4096) ~5MHz
#define TI_DCO_6MHZ 1465 // Target DCO = DELTA*(4096) ~6MHz
#define TI_DCO_7MHZ 1709 // Target DCO = DELTA*(4096) ~7MHz
#define TI_DCO_8MHZ 1953 // Target DCO = DELTA*(4096) ~8MHz
#define TI_DCO_9MHZ 2197 // Target DCO = DELTA*(4096) ~9MHz
#define TI_DCO_10MHZ 2441 // Target DCO = DELTA*(4096) ~10MHz
#define TI_DCO_11MHZ 2686 // Target DCO = DELTA*(4096) ~11MHz
#define TI_DCO_12MHZ 2930 // Target DCO = DELTA*(4096) ~12MHz
#define TI_DCO_13MHZ 3174 // Target DCO = DELTA*(4096) ~13MHz
#define TI_DCO_14MHZ 3418 // Target DCO = DELTA*(4096) ~14MHz
#define TI_DCO_15MHZ 3662 // Target DCO = DELTA*(4096) ~15MHz
#define TI_DCO_16MHZ 3906 // Target DCO = DELTA*(4096) ~16MHz
#endif
